Transaction 6638cea2af03ee93f93f54ae600da471de570077c64c82916491931ac256859c
1 Input
1 Output
-
6638cea2af03ee93f93f54ae600da471de570077c64c82916491931ac256859c:0
- value
- 284426
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d8ec64c4e3b3cc1086ac39e8e035afa968a3d0c
- address
- bc1qtk8vvnzw8v7vzzr2cw0guq66l2tg50gv57wg95